The Lancet Haematology is an academic journal published by Elsevier (United Kingdom). Identifiers: ISSN 2451-9960, eISSN 2352-3026. Indexed in SCIE, SCOPUS. Metrics: CiteScore 23.8, SJR 4.936, SNIP 4.35. Subject areas: HEMATOLOGY. tlooto lists 2,045 papers from this journal.
